Output 65fc8ce5e6e273c0b9ad1e82a43605d12182be7e2556da1f51eaeff72203fb03:0

value
149900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 873da1a3bde1cd6bfc7009be3e5bd1143c36809d OP_EQUAL
address
MLEFHYzRWeg6YCEmKzRkDdUd4DhrDX8EP5
transaction
65fc8ce5e6e273c0b9ad1e82a43605d12182be7e2556da1f51eaeff72203fb03
spent
true